Five polling
agents of Richard Muhanguzi, the Forum for Democratic Change-FDC-party Kabale
Municipality mayoral candidate have been arrested.
They are Saul Kagyema alias
Magyani, the Coordinator of Muhanguzi in Northern division, Lazarus Okello,
Ruth Musimenta and Frank Sabitti.
The suspects
were picked up between 10 a.m. and midday by Uganda People’s Defense Forces and
police officers under the command of the Kabale Resident District Commissioner,
Darius Nandinda and Police Commander, Brian Ampeire.
They were forcefully dragged from polling stations and whisked to Kabale
central police station. This prompted Muhanguzi to storm Kabale Central police
around midday to demand an explanation as to why his polling agents were picked
up. Muhanguzi revealed that over 20 polling agents have been arrested by
Ampeire and Nandinda without any explanation.
He accused the two of working tooth and nail to ensure the incumbent
and independent candidate, Emmanuel Sentaro Byamugisha wins the mayoral polls.

Muhanguzi didn’t get help at the police station. Ampeire accused Muhanguzi of
being disrespectful and instead of peacefully inquiring about the arrest of his
polling agents. He attempted to arrest the candidate and was only calmed down
by Dan Byaruhanga, the Kigezi Region police commander.

Ampeire later told our reporter that the agents were found
bribing voters to vote for Muhanguzi, which is criminal. The suspects were
reportedly found bribing voters with between Shillings 1000 and2000 to vote for
their candidate.

Muhanguzi and Sentaro are in the same race with independent candidates Wilson
Mbabazi and Ambrose Muhumuza alias Kashaaki, Uganda People’s Congress-UPC, Sam
Tindimwebwa alias Sweet Cake, National Resistance Movement –NRM, Paul Birungi.
